Hi Sorry for my bad english.
Here you can find a full .xm combatible FastTracker clone for PPC (Windows CE version 3 or greater ARM/MIPS/x86 Pocket & Handheld PC):
http://www.milkytracker.net/
It works perfect on my XDA NEO Smartphone with the OS WM5.
Loading many formats (mod,s3m,xm,it...)
Hope this help you.  |
